🚨 Important Notes Before Buying & Usage Guide

❌【Product Clarification & Limitations】

This is NOT a Universal Remote! This is an electronic component kit. It requires you to use it with a development board (like Arduino), write code, and learn about IR protocols to achieve remote control functionality. It cannot directly replace or control your appliances unless you complete the decoding and programming work.

One-Way Communication Only:

This is a transmit/receive kit for one-directional communication. It does NOT support bidirectional data exchange like Bluetooth/Wi-Fi.

⚠️【Common Misconceptions & Misuse】

Do NOT use for safety-critical systems! Not recommended for access control, security, or any high-reliability applications, as the IR signal can be easily interrupted by strong light (e.g., sunlight).

Range & Angle Limitations:

The advertised 10m range is the maximum under ideal conditions. Actual effective distance and angle can be significantly reduced by ambient light, obstacles, transmitter power, and receiver sensitivity.

Coding Protocol Variance:

Different brands (e.g., Sony, NEC, Samsung) use different IR coding protocols. This module only transmits/receives the 38KHz carrier signal. Decoding a specific protocol requires your own research and programming.

✅【Prerequisites & Skill Level Required】

Required Knowledge: You need basic experience with Arduino (or similar platforms), including circuit connection, using libraries, and writing simple code.

Required Equipment: You must provide your own Arduino board (e.g., Uno, Nano, ESP8266), USB cable, jumper wires, and a 5V power source (e.g., USB charger or 18650 battery pack).

Learning Preparedness: It's recommended to have some preliminary understanding of "Infrared Remote Principles" and the usage of the "Arduino IRremote Library".

Specifications

Kit Contents: IR Transmitter Module x1, IR Receiver Module x1

Operating Voltage: DC 5V(±0.5V)

Carrier Frequency: 38KHz (Standard)

Transmitter Wavelength: 940nm

Theoretical Range: ≤10 meters (Ideal, no interference)

Transmitter Beam Angle: ~20 degrees

Receiver View Angle: ~35 degrees

Output Signal Type: Digital (Demodulated signal from receiver)

Interface: 3-pin header (VCC, GND, DAT/OUT)

Module Size: Approx. 23.5mm x 20.8mm (each)
